    Default Blasters

    Just finished a couple of blaster and wanted to share, saw some posted earlier and while sabers are nice a little diversity never killed anyone. The first is one that is based off Han's blaster in episode IV. The second is one I through together with parts I had sitting around from other projects. Both use a cheap rubies Han Solo blaster sound card and the leds are radio shack 4pin 4000mlm 3.3v forward max leds which need no resistor with the board hooked up to the positive and the speaker lead for the negative. and the scope is an actual pistol scope and old tasco.

    Loreen is correct about the top part the grip is the front grip fro a nerf cs-6 long shot the barrel is pat of an old curling iron and the emitter is a sink faucet tip i got at a flea market. replaced the led with the radio shack one cause it is brighter then the one it came with.
